I hate preparing talks, but I've realized I hate it less when slide prep involves writing my own functions for how I want things formatted and then knowing they will be applied uniformly. Typst has some flaws -- it says it's all markdown, but in practice it's closer to LaTeX than it will admit, but it's also not quite LaTeX, so there are also things you can't do.... still. This addresses my greatest pain points with Powerpoint and LibreOffice. I will probably either stick with Typst or move to LaTeX when I hit its limits.
